rust-ethernet-ip-udt
Logix UDT parsing and serialization helpers for the rust-ethernet-ip ecosystem.
Operates on the UdtData envelope (raw { symbol_id, data } bytes returned by the PLC) and a UdtDefinition (member layout) to:
- Parse
UdtDatabytes into aHashMap<String, PlcValue>keyed by member name - Serialize a
HashMap<String, PlcValue>back intoUdtDatabytes for write-back - Read or write a single named member with correct byte-offset and DWORD-bit handling
- Walk nested arrays inside UDTs (e.g.
Array_DINT[5]inside a UDT element)
Built on rust-ethernet-ip-types for the shared PlcValue / UdtData model.
Who should use this crate
Most consumers want the top-level rust-ethernet-ip crate, which uses these helpers internally and exposes EipClient::read_udt_chunked / read_udt_member / write_udt_member directly.
Depend on rust-ethernet-ip-udt directly only if you are building an out-of-band UDT-mapping layer (schema export, code generation against L5X exports, byte-level UDT auditing) without the network client.
Allen-Bradley firmware notes
UDT member-write behavior depends on the target member type and exact Logix wire encoding. Scalar UDT-array-element members are confirmed writeable on 5069-L330ERM fw38 when the full member path is preserved. STRING members inside UDTs and UDT-array elements reject with CIP 0x2107 under the current member encoding, so the top-level rust-ethernet-ip crate keeps a read-modify-write path for those cases.
